Kai Cenat Shocked That Twitch Streamer Said 'Mafiathon' 100,000 Times to Get His Attention

Nizzy_ said he had been streaming for 47 hours straight by the time Kai Cenat took notice.

Kai Cenat has responded to a Twitch streamer who wanted to get his attention by saying "Mafiathon" 100,000 times.

During his Mafiathon 2 stream on Tuesday, Cenat was alerted that Nizzy_ was committed to saying "Mafiathon" enough times to get recognition. When Cenat took a look at the progress, he was left speechless by the ambitious streamer.

"He did it 100,000 times?" Cenat asked, mouth agape as Nizzy noted that he had been streaming for 47 hours straight.

Nizzy started his stream on Sunday and kept his followers up to date on his stunt. Eventually, it caught the attention users on social media, with one tweet reporting on the 24-hour milestone.

The moment comes just days after Cenat showed love to Texas-based streamer Emilycc, who has been streaming nonstop for three years. Cenat personally invited her to make an appearance on his stream, while popular Twitch streamer QTCinderella also offered her an invite to the Streamer
Awards.

"You motivate me," Cenat told her. In an interview with Complex, she said she feels "very blessed' by the recognition.
